228179 is an odd composite number. It is composed of three dist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 228179:

7 × 37 × 881

Factors of 228179

  • Number of distinct prime factors ω(n): 3
  • Total number of prime factors Ω(n): 3
  • Sum of prime factors: 925

Divisors of 228179

  • Number of divisors d(n): 8
  • Complete list of divisors:
  • Sum of all divisors σ(n): 268128
  •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 39949
  • 228179 is a deficient number, because the sum of its proper divisors (39949) is less than itself. Its deficiency is 188230
